Paraffin Wax Safety: Derived from petroleum, generally safe to touch but may cause irritation in some

Paraffin wax, a byproduct of petroleum refining, is a common ingredient in many household candles. Its smooth texture and ease of use make it a popular choice for manufacturers and consumers alike. When it comes to safety, touching paraffin wax is generally considered safe for most people. However, this general rule comes with caveats, particularly for individuals with sensitive skin or specific allergies. Understanding the nuances of paraffin wax safety can help you make informed decisions about its use in your home.

From an analytical perspective, paraffin wax is chemically stable and non-toxic in its solid form. It melts at temperatures between 120°F and 150°F (49°C to 65°C), which means accidental contact with melted wax can cause burns. For this reason, it’s crucial to handle candles with care, especially around children and pets. While solid paraffin wax is safe to touch, prolonged exposure or contact with melted wax can lead to skin irritation in some individuals. This is often due to the wax’s occlusive nature, which can trap moisture and heat against the skin, potentially causing redness or discomfort.

For those concerned about safety, practical tips can minimize risks. If you or someone in your household has sensitive skin, consider wearing gloves when handling candles or cleaning up wax spills. In the event of a spill, allow the wax to cool and harden before attempting to remove it. For skin contact, gently wash the area with mild soap and warm water. If irritation persists, apply a fragrance-free moisturizer or seek medical advice. Parents should also ensure candles are placed out of reach of young children, as ingestion of paraffin wax can pose a choking hazard.

Palm Wax Exposure: Safe but controversial due to environmental concerns, not harmful upon contact

Palm wax, derived from the oil palm tree, is a popular choice for candle making due to its smooth finish and ability to hold fragrance well. When it comes to safety, palm wax is generally considered non-toxic and safe to touch. Unlike some synthetic waxes, it does not contain harmful chemicals that could cause skin irritation upon contact. However, the safety of palm wax extends beyond its physical properties—it’s the environmental impact of its production that sparks controversy. For those handling palm wax candles, rest assured that accidental skin contact poses no immediate health risks, but the broader implications of its sourcing warrant attention.

The controversy surrounding palm wax lies in its environmental footprint, particularly deforestation and habitat destruction in regions like Southeast Asia. The demand for palm oil, from which the wax is derived, has led to the clearing of vast rainforests, endangering species such as orangutans and contributing to climate change. While touching palm wax itself is harmless, consumers increasingly weigh the ethical implications of supporting industries linked to such practices. Sustainable certifications like RSPO (Roundtable on Sustainable Palm Oil) aim to address these concerns, but their effectiveness remains debated. For eco-conscious individuals, the decision to use palm wax products involves balancing personal safety with environmental responsibility.

Coconut Wax Handling: Natural, non-toxic, and safe to touch, similar to soy wax properties

Coconut wax, derived from the hydrogenation of coconut oil, is a natural and renewable resource that has gained popularity in the candle-making industry. Unlike paraffin wax, which is petroleum-based and can release harmful chemicals when burned, coconut wax is non-toxic and safe to touch. Its composition is similar to soy wax, another plant-based alternative, but with a higher melting point and longer burn time. This makes coconut wax an excellent choice for those seeking an eco-friendly and skin-safe option for candle handling.

From an analytical perspective, the safety of coconut wax can be attributed to its organic origins and minimal processing. The hydrogenation process used to create coconut wax does not introduce harmful additives or synthetic compounds, ensuring that the final product remains free from toxins. When handling coconut wax, whether in its solid or melted state, users can be confident that it will not cause skin irritation or allergic reactions, making it suitable for all age groups, including children and individuals with sensitive skin.

For practical application, coconut wax is ideal for DIY candle projects and crafting. To handle coconut wax safely, follow these steps: first, ensure the wax is melted in a double boiler to prevent overheating and potential burns. Maintain a temperature between 160°F and 180°F (71°C and 82°C) for optimal melting. Once melted, allow the wax to cool slightly before pouring into molds or containers. If accidental skin contact occurs, simply wash the area with mild soap and water. For added safety, wear heat-resistant gloves when handling hot wax, especially in larger quantities.
